Lakers Spin: Metta World Peace To Star in Movie...On Lifetime?
Jun 12th 2012, 05:04

Yes you read that right folks. Metta World Peace has landed his first starring roll. He has been cast to play a detective in a movie based on Nancy Grace's novel "The Eleventh Hour".

The detective he will play is from Georgia. He works with Atlanta' District Attorney (Jennie Garth) in pursuit of a serial killer. Jennie Garth is most known for her role on the 90's series 90210.

Nancy Grace told TV Guide that Metta was her first choice for the role,

The Garlan character "is very dear to my heart," says Grace, who authored The New York Times best-selling novel based on her real-life experiences and serves as one of the film's executive producers. "I wanted to cast someone for whom I have a true fondness. Metta World Peace was my first pick."

The film will be shot this off season and will air exclusively on the Lifetime channel.
